Shipping to outside the U.S. is not available. \nGo the Extra Mile for the Trail!\nThis critical fundraiser benefits the Friends of Stevens Creek Trail\, a publicly supported 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ization founded in 1992. We foster local efforts in Sunnyvale\, Mountain View\, Cupertino\, Los Altos and Santa Clara County to create multi-use trails along Stevens Creek and Permanente Creek and to preserve and protect their wildlife corridors.  \nThe Stevens Creek Trail currently extends over five miles from Shoreline Park to Dale-Heatherstone in Mountain View\, close to the Sunnyvale border. Cupertino opened its first section of trail in 2010 and just completed a 0.3 mile extension from McClellan Ranch to Linda Vista Park. Los Altos and Sunnyvale are studying possible connecting routes. Individual cities and jurisdictions along Stevens Creek actually build the trail\, but it takes many years of preparation and hard work behind the scenes to achieve. Increasing public awareness\, support\, and consensus must come first. The Friends strive to achieve that.  \nWe believe that urban trails and easy access to nature are more important than ever. We envision a continuous trail from the Santa Cruz Mountains to the San Francisco Bay\, a gift for the entire community to be treasured for generations to come. We greatly appreciate your support. DESCRIPTION:Inspired by Congressman Mike Thompson (CA-05)\, who started an initiative to get more people moving\, especially on bikes\, Mare Island PedalFest is focused on gathering all ages and abilities for two-wheeled fun\, food and frivolity. Produced in partnership with the Mare Island Brewing Co and Musto Studios\, event organizer Ride Napa Valley brings forth a unique day of motion and memories as guests can ride as fast or slow as chosen\, enjoy the flavors of beer and nourishment by the Brewing Co\, and listen to the sounds of fans and cyclists during this multi-activity bike affair. The event benefits the Mare Island Historic Park Foundation (Museum)\, as well as the Napa Valley Vine Trail Coalition (a non-profit organization dedicated to building a 47-mile bike and walking path from the Vallejo Ferry to Calistoga). 2019 was the inaugural (year zero) of Mare Island PedalFest\, with a focus on community\, fun\, and an eye towards an even more competitive races in the future. \nAdditional information/registration.
